Deuteronomy 1:5-8
New International Version
5 East of the Jordan in the territory of Moab,(A) Moses began to expound this law, saying:
6 The Lord our God said to us(B) at Horeb,(C) “You have stayed long enough(D) at this mountain. 7 Break camp and advance into the hill country of the Amorites;(E) go to all the neighboring peoples in the Arabah,(F) in the mountains, in the western foothills, in the Negev(G) and along the coast, to the land of the Canaanites(H) and to Lebanon,(I) as far as the great river, the Euphrates.(J) 8 See, I have given you this land(K).(L) Go in and take possession of the land the Lord swore(M) he would give to your fathers—to Abraham, Isaac and Jacob—and to their descendants after them.”
Deuteronomy 1:5-8
New Living Translation
5 While the Israelites were in the land of Moab east of the Jordan River, Moses carefully explained the Lord’s instructions as follows.
The Command to Leave Sinai
6 “When we were at Mount Sinai, the Lord our God said to us, ‘You have stayed at this mountain long enough. 7 It is time to break camp and move on. Go to the hill country of the Amorites and to all the neighboring regions—the Jordan Valley, the hill country, the western foothills,[a] the Negev, and the coastal plain. Go to the land of the Canaanites and to Lebanon, and all the way to the great Euphrates River. 8 Look, I am giving all this land to you! Go in and occupy it, for it is the land the Lord swore to give to your ancestors Abraham, Isaac, and Jacob, and to all their descendants.’”
